It would be unusual for a sensor to not work intermittently, but you can test each sensor. When it's playing up put your finger lightly on the face of the sensor, if it's working correctly you should feel it clicking quickly, almost vibrating. You should be able to hear it as well but needs to be a quite environment for that.
